Shure, in collaboration with two international audio equipment manufacturers, assisted in dismantling a large-scale counterfeiting operation in China that produced and exported fake microphones, headphones and amplifiers to Southeast Asia. Crackdown on Counterfeit Operations In May 2023, Shure received information about a network of nine entities in China exporting counterfeit audio products through more than […]

Shure Incorporated is celebrating its 100th anniversary, marking a century of pioneering innovation, quality, and unyielding commitment to audio excellence. S.N. Shure started the Company in downtown Chicago in 1925 selling radio parts kits. In 1932, Shure became one of only a few U.S. microphone manufacturers with the introduction of the Model 33N microphone. Since […]

Shure announced the expansion of its Microflex Ecosystem portfolio with a lineup of passive loudspeakers and a new networked amplifier. Designed specifically for conference rooms, the new Microflex (MX) Loudspeakers offer premium audio quality, flexibility for customization, straightforward installation and seamless interoperability. The expanded MX Loudspeaker range includes four new passive speakers — ceiling and […]
